### Nightly Reindex Endpoint

The `/reindex/nightly` endpoint on the Quartwell search service rebuilds the document index from the canonical store every night at 02:00. Manual triggers are permitted for verifying index changes during review, but limit runs to the staging cluster. Calls require authentication against the internal Indexgate broker, passed in the `X-Broker-Auth` header. Use the reviewer credential shown below.

gateway credential: kto2_4n

### Changelog 4.2.0 — Quillgate Auth

Password reset flow rebuilt; tokens now single-use with a 15-minute TTL. Plugin authors: the old `RESET_KEY` setting is removed and renamed. Update your env files before upgrading or reset emails will fail silently. Place the renamed reset-signing secret immediately after this entry.

sealed setting: ARCHIVE_KEY3=c1f

// Support team: this is the max hash count for the bloom filter in
// front of the Byrnewood KV store. Cranking it higher doesn't make
// lookups "more correct" — it just burns CPU. If customers report
// slow reads, check this first. The build that shipped this value
// is identified by the token below.

session token of bajog-tafop = htk31_14e40a443565b0a3cf3b16fac72e009

Subject: Spokeflow Rebalancer 2.8 released

Hello plugin authors, Spokeflow's bike-share rebalancing tool version 2.8 is now live on the Corraline network. The dispatch-priority API gains a dock-saturation field, and the deprecated truck-route endpoint now returns a warning header before removal in 3.0. Please retest your plugins against the new sandbox before Friday. To confirm you are targeting the correct release, check your responses against the build token below.

session token of kagup-hahaf = htk3_2b8